Fedezze fel a Home Assistant-ot, a vezető nyílt forráskódú otthonautomatizálási platformot. Tanulja meg az eszközvezérlést, az automatizálást és egy személyre szabott okosotthon létrehozását. Egy valóban globális okosotthon élményért.
Home Assistant: A végső útmutató az intelligens otthon automatizáláshoz
A mai összekapcsolt világban az okosotthon koncepciója már nem egy futurisztikus fantázia, hanem kézzelfogható valóság. Amerikától Ázsiáig, Európától Afrikáig az emberek technológiát alkalmaznak életterük javítására, hogy kényelmesebbé, hatékonyabbá és biztonságosabbá tegyék azt. Ennek a mozgalomnak a középpontjában a Home Assistant áll, egy erőteljes és sokoldalú, nyílt forráskódú otthonautomatizálási platform. Ez az átfogó útmutató mélyen beleássa magát a Home Assistant világába, feltárva annak funkcióit, előnyeit és gyakorlati alkalmazásait, hogy Ön is képes legyen otthonát valóban intelligenssé alakítani.
Mi az a Home Assistant?
A Home Assistant egy nyílt forráskódú otthonautomatizálási platform, amelyet okosotthon eszközök vezérlésére és automatizálására terveztek. Központi hubként működik, lehetővé téve a különböző gyártók és protokollok eszközeinek integrálását és kezelését. Legyen szó holland Philips Hue okosizzókról, egyesült államokbeli Nest okostermosztátról vagy kínai Xiaomi okosdugaljakról, a Home Assistant egy egységes felület alá tudja hozni őket. Helyben fut, ami azt jelenti, hogy az adatai privátak maradnak, és teljes mértékben Ön irányítja az okosotthon ökoszisztémáját.
A Home Assistant főbb jellemzői és előnyei
- Nyílt forráskódú és ingyenes: A Home Assistant ingyenesen használható és nyílt forráskódú, ami azt jelenti, hogy hozzáférhet a forráskódhoz, és testre szabhatja azt saját igényei szerint. Ez azt is jelenti, hogy egy nagy és aktív közösség támogatja, amely kiterjedt dokumentációt, oktatóanyagokat és hibaelhárítási segítséget nyújt.
- Helyi vezérlés és adatvédelem: A Home Assistant egyik legjelentősebb előnye a helyi vezérlés. Okosotthon adatai a saját hálózatán belül maradnak, növelve az adatvédelmet és csökkentve a felhőszolgáltatásoktól való függést. Ez kulcsfontosságú szempont azoknak a felhasználóknak világszerte, akik értékelik az adatbiztonságot.
- Széleskörű eszközkompatibilitás: A Home Assistant több ezer eszközt támogat különböző gyártóktól és protokolloktól, beleértve a Wi-Fi-t, a Zigbee-t, a Z-Wave-et, a Bluetooth-t és még sok mást. Ez a széles körű kompatibilitás biztosítja, hogy integrálhassa a már meglévő vagy a jövőben megvásárolni tervezett eszközeit.
- Testreszabás és automatizálás: A Home Assistant páratlan testreszabási lehetőségeket kínál. Létrehozhat komplex automatizációkat, definiálhat jeleneteket és építhet egyedi vezérlőpultokat az okosotthon vezérléséhez és felügyeletéhez. A lehetőségek gyakorlatilag korlátlanok, lehetővé téve, hogy az okosotthonát sajátos igényeihez és preferenciáihoz igazítsa.
- Felhasználóbarát felület: Bár a kezdeti beállítás némi technikai tudást igényelhet, a Home Assistant egy felhasználóbarát felülettel büszkélkedhet, amely lehetővé teszi eszközeinek és automatizációinak egyszerű kezelését. A platform folyamatosan fejlődik, rendszeres frissítésekkel és fejlesztésekkel, amelyek még intuitívabbá teszik.
- Aktív közösség és támogatás: A Home Assistantnak élénk és támogató közössége van. Válaszokat találhat kérdéseire, megoszthatja konfigurációit, és segítséget kaphat más felhasználóktól a Home Assistant fórumain, a Redditen és más online platformokon.
Első lépések a Home Assistanttal: Gyakorlati útmutató
A Home Assistant beállítása ijesztőnek tűnhet, de a megfelelő megközelítéssel kezelhető folyamat. Íme egy lépésről-lépésre útmutató a kezdéshez:
1. A hardver kiválasztása
Szüksége lesz egy eszközre, amelyen futtatni tudja a Home Assistantot. A népszerű választások a következők:
- Raspberry Pi: Költséghatékony és energiatakarékos opció. A Raspberry Pi 4 népszerű választás. Telepítse a Home Assistant OS-t (operációs rendszert) közvetlenül egy SD-kártyára.
- Home Assistant Yellow/Green: Dedikált, előre konfigurált hardver, amelyet kifejezetten a Home Assistant számára terveztek.
- Virtuális gép (VM): Futtathatja a Home Assistantot egy virtuális gépen egy számítógépen vagy szerveren. Ez ideális, ha már rendelkezik hardverrel.
- Egyéb eszközök: Intel NUC-ok, régi laptopok és más kompatibilis hardverek.
A hardver kiválasztásakor vegye figyelembe a költségvetését, a technikai szakértelmét és a kívánt teljesítményszintet. A Raspberry Pi világszerte könnyen elérhető és támogatott.
2. A Home Assistant telepítése
A telepítési folyamat a választott hardvertől függ. A legegyszerűbb módszer a Home Assistant OS telepítése. Ez egy dedikált operációs rendszer, amelyet a Home Assistant számára optimalizáltak. Letöltheti a képfájlt a Home Assistant webhelyéről, és egy olyan eszközzel, mint a BalenaEtcher, felírhatja egy SD-kártyára. Helyezze be az SD-kártyát a Raspberry Pi-be (vagy más támogatott eszközbe), és indítsa el.
Kövesse a képernyőn megjelenő utasításokat, és a Home Assistant telepíti és konfigurálja magát. A Home Assistant ezután egy webböngészőn keresztül lesz elérhető, általában a `http://homeassistant.local:8123` vagy a `http://
3. A Home Assistant példány konfigurálása
Miután a Home Assistant elindult, a rendszer felkéri egy fiók létrehozására, valamint az otthoni hely, az időzóna és a mértékegységek beállítására. Ezt követően elkezdheti hozzáadni az okos eszközeit.
4. Okos eszközök integrálása
A Home Assistant okos eszközök széles skáláját támogatja. Egy eszköz integrálásához általában a következőket kell tennie:
- Az eszköz azonosítása: Határozza meg az eszköz márkáját, modelljét és protokollját (pl. Wi-Fi, Zigbee, Z-Wave).
- Az integráció hozzáadása: A Home Assistantban menjen a Beállítások -> Eszközök és szolgáltatások menüpontba, és keressen rá az eszközéhez tartozó integrációra. Például, ha Philips Hue lámpái vannak, keressen rá a 'Philips Hue' integrációra.
- Az utasítások követése: Az integráció végigvezeti Önt a beállítási folyamaton. Lehet, hogy meg kell adnia hitelesítő adatokat, eszközöket kell keresnie, vagy más specifikus utasításokat kell követnie.
- Vezérlés és automatizálás: Miután az eszközt integrálta, vezérelheti azt a Home Assistant felületéről, hozzáadhatja a vezérlőpultjaihoz, és automatizációkat hozhat létre.
Példa: Philips Hue lámpák integrálása. Kiválasztja a Hue integrációt. Megadja a Hue bridge IP-címét és hitelesítő adatait. A Home Assistant ezután automatikusan felfedezi a Hue lámpáit, lehetővé téve azok vezérlését.
5. Automatizációk létrehozása
Az automatizációk egy okosotthon szívét jelentik. Lehetővé teszik, hogy műveleteket indítson el bizonyos feltételek alapján, mint például a napszak, szenzoradatok vagy események. Automatizációkat hozhat létre a Home Assistant felhasználói felületén (UI) keresztül vagy YAML fájlok szerkesztésével. Íme néhány példa:
- Lámpák felkapcsolása napnyugtakor: Automatikusan kapcsolja fel a nappali lámpáit napnyugtakor a Sun integráció segítségével.
- Termosztát beállítása: Állítsa be a termosztátot egy okos szenzor hőmérsékleti adatai alapján.
- Biztonsági rendszer riasztása: Értesítést kap, ha egy ajtó- vagy ablakérzékelő aktiválódik.
- A kert öntözése reggel (ha nem esik az eső): Vezéreljen egy okos öntözőrendszert az időjárási adatok és az idő alapján.
Az automatizációk lehetnek egyszerűek vagy bonyolultak, és a Home Assistant rugalmassága lehetővé teszi, hogy szinte bármilyen elképzelhető automatizációt létrehozzon.
Haladó Home Assistant koncepciók
1. YAML konfiguráció használata
Bár a Home Assistant felhasználói felülete egy felhasználóbarát módot biztosít az okosotthon kezelésére, az eszközöket, automatizációkat és a Home Assistant egyéb aspektusait YAML (YAML Ain’t Markup Language) fájlok segítségével is konfigurálhatja. A YAML nagyobb rugalmasságot és irányítást kínál, különösen összetett konfigurációk esetén. Ez különösen hasznos haladó felhasználók számára, vagy olyan eszközök konfigurálásához, amelyeknek nincs közvetlen integrációja. Világszerte sok, kódolásban jártas felhasználó választja ezt a módszert.
2. Egyedi komponensek beállítása
A Home Assistant közössége értékes erőforrás. Az egyedi komponensek kiterjesztik a Home Assistant funkcionalitását. Találhat olyan egyedi komponenseket, amelyek olyan eszközöket vagy funkciókat támogatnak, amelyek nem szerepelnek a hivatalos integrációkban. Ezeket a komponenseket gyakran a közösség tagjai készítik, és a HACS-on (Home Assistant Community Store) keresztül telepíthetők. A HACS nem minden régióban érhető el a csatlakozási problémák és a helyi szabályozások miatt, de a felhasználók gyakran manuálisan is beszerezhetik és telepíthetik a fájlokat.
3. Az MQTT kihasználása
Az MQTT (Message Queuing Telemetry Transport) egy könnyűsúlyú üzenetküldő protokoll, amely ideális az IoT (Dolgok Internete) eszközökhöz. A Home Assistant támogatja az MQTT-t, lehetővé téve az ezt a protokollt használó eszközök integrálását. Ez különösen hasznos az ESP32-alapú szenzorokhoz és egyedi építésű projektekhez. Sok globális vállalat, mint például az Amazon és a Microsoft, MQTT-t használ a platformjaik és az IoT eszközök közötti kommunikációra.
4. Integráció hangasszisztensekkel (Google Assistant, Amazon Alexa)
A Home Assistant integrálható olyan népszerű hangasszisztensekkel, mint a Google Assistant és az Amazon Alexa. Ez lehetővé teszi az okosotthon eszközeinek hangutasításokkal történő vezérlését. Az integráció beállítása után mondhat olyanokat, mint "Hey Google, kapcsold fel a nappali lámpáit" vagy "Alexa, állítsd a termosztátot 22 fokra." Ez a funkció világszerte elérhető, bár a teljesítmény és a funkciók elérhetősége régiónként és a hangasszisztensek nyelvi támogatásától függően változhat.
5. Egyedi vezérlőpultok létrehozása
A Home Assistant lehetővé teszi egyedi vezérlőpultok létrehozását az okosotthon vizualizálásához és vezérléséhez. Testreszabhatja az elrendezést, különféle kártyákat adhat hozzá, és csoportosíthatja az eszközöket preferenciái szerint. A vezérlőpultok testre szabhatók a szenzorok valós idejű adatainak megjelenítésére, gyors hozzáférést biztosítanak a gyakran használt eszközökhöz, és személyre szabott okosotthon élményt teremtenek. Ez egy univerzális funkció, amely javítja a felhasználói élményt, és lehetővé teszi a globális felhasználók számára, hogy testre szabják saját felületeiket.
Biztonsági szempontok az okosotthon automatizálásnál
Ahogy az okosotthona egyre integráltabbá válik, elengedhetetlen a biztonság előtérbe helyezése. Íme néhány bevált gyakorlat:
- Biztosítsa hálózatát: Használjon erős jelszót a Wi-Fi hálózathoz, és ahol lehetséges, engedélyezze a kétfaktoros hitelesítést.
- Tartsa naprakészen a Home Assistantot: Rendszeresen frissítse a Home Assistantot a legújabb verzióra, hogy kihasználja a biztonsági javítások előnyeit.
- Használjon erős jelszavakat: Védje a Home Assistant példányát egy erős, egyedi jelszóval.
- Izolálja az IoT eszközöket: Ha lehetséges, hozzon létre egy külön VLAN-t (virtuális LAN) az okosotthon eszközei számára, hogy elszigetelje őket a fő hálózattól.
- Figyelje a hálózatát: Használjon hálózatfigyelő eszközöket a gyanús tevékenységek észlelésére.
- Fontolja meg a HTTPS használatát: Engedélyezze a HTTPS-t (Hypertext Transfer Protocol Secure) az eszközei és a Home Assistant példánya közötti kommunikáció titkosításához.
A biztonsági bevált gyakorlatok minden okosotthon-felhasználó számára kulcsfontosságúak, helytől és technológiai infrastruktúrától függetlenül.
Gyakori Home Assistant problémák hibaelhárítása
A legjobb szándék ellenére is előfordulhatnak problémák. Íme néhány gyakori probléma és megoldás:
- Az eszköz nem csatlakozik:
- Ellenőrizze, hogy az eszköz be van-e kapcsolva és csatlakozik-e a hálózathoz.
- Ellenőrizze duplán a hálózati hitelesítő adatokat.
- Győződjön meg arról, hogy az eszköz kompatibilis a Home Assistanttal.
- Tekintse meg a Home Assistant dokumentációját vagy az eszköz dokumentációját.
- Az automatizálás nem működik:
- Ellenőrizze az automatizálás konfigurációját a felhasználói felületen vagy a YAML-ban.
- Ellenőrizze a kiváltó és a műveleti feltételeket.
- Nézze át a Home Assistant naplóit hibák után kutatva.
- Lassú teljesítmény:
- Győződjön meg arról, hogy a hardver megfelel a minimális követelményeknek.
- Optimalizálja az automatizációkat és a konfigurációkat.
- Figyelje a CPU- és memóriahasználatot.
A Home Assistant közössége kiterjedt támogatást és hibaelhárítási forrásokat kínál. Keressen online fórumokon, Reddit közösségekben és a Home Assistant dokumentációjában segítségért.
Home Assistant felhasználási esetek és példák
A Home Assistantot sokféleképpen lehet alkalmazni a mindennapi élet javítására. Íme néhány felhasználási eset globális példákkal:
- Energiafigyelés és -megtakarítás: Kövesse nyomon energiafogyasztását okosdugaljak és szenzorok segítségével. Állítson be automatizációkat a lámpák vagy készülékek kikapcsolására, amikor nincsenek használatban. Európában, a növekvő energiaköltségek mellett ez különösen előnyös. Néhány kormány világszerte, mint például Ausztráliában, ösztönzőket és támogatásokat kínál az okosotthon energiagazdálkodási rendszerekhez.
- Biztonság és felügyelet: Integráljon okos ajtózárakat, mozgásérzékelőket és kamerákat otthona biztonságának növelése érdekében. Kapjon értesítést, ha ajtók vagy ablakok nyílnak. Ez bármely régióban alkalmazható, a sűrűn lakott városi környezetektől, mint Tokió, Japán, az Egyesült Államok vidéki területeiig.
- Klímaszabályozás: Vezérelje a termosztátot, az okos ventilátorokat és a párásítókat a kényelmes környezet megteremtése érdekében. Automatizálja a hőmérséklet beállítását a napszak vagy az időjárási viszonyok alapján. Ez különösen hasznos az extrém éghajlatú régiókban, mint például a dubaji sivatagokban vagy Kanada havas telein.
- Világításvezérlés: Automatizálja a világítást különböző hangulatok létrehozásához vagy energiamegtakarításhoz. Állítsa be a lámpákat, hogy napnyugtakor felkapcsoljanak, vagy éjszaka automatikusan elhalványuljanak. Például szimulálhatja a lakottságot a lámpák véletlenszerű időpontokban történő felkapcsolásával, ami különösen hasznos a magasabb bűnözési rátájú helyeken lévő otthonok számára, mint például Brazília vagy Dél-Afrika bizonyos negyedeiben.
- Öntözés és kertészkedés: Automatizálja az öntözőrendszert, hogy az időjárási viszonyok vagy a talaj nedvességszintje alapján öntözze a kertet. Ez különösen előnyös a vízhiánnyal küzdő régiókban, mint például Kalifornia (USA) vagy India egyes részein.
- Szórakozás: Vezérelje az okos TV-ket, hangrendszereket és egyéb szórakoztató eszközöket. Hozzon létre jeleneteket a moziestek vagy partik hangulatának megteremtéséhez. Ezt a funkciót világszerte mindenki élvezi, az Egyesült Királyságban Netflixet használóktól a Nigériában helyi streaming szolgáltatásokat használókig.
A Home Assistant jövője
A Home Assistant folyamatosan fejlődik, rendszeresen új funkciókkal és integrációkkal bővül. A fejlesztők és a közösség elkötelezettek a platform használhatóságának, biztonságának és kompatibilitásának javítása mellett. További előrelépések várhatók olyan területeken, mint:
- Továbbfejlesztett felhasználói felület: Intuitívabb és felhasználóbarátabb felület várható.
- Fejlettebb AI és gépi tanulás: Az AI és a gépi tanulás fokozottabb használata az automatizálási képességek javítására.
- Szélesebb körű eszköztámogatás: Szélesebb körű támogatás az új okosotthon eszközökhöz és protokollokhoz.
- Fokozottabb hangsúly az adatvédelemre: További fejlesztések a felhasználói adatok védelme és biztonsága érdekében.
A Home Assistant nyílt forráskódú jellege biztosítja, hogy továbbra is központi szerepet fog játszani az okosotthon technológia jövőjének alakításában világszerte. A Home Assistant kétségtelenül továbbra is kulcsfontosságú szerepet játszik az okosotthon technológia demokratizálásában, hozzáférhetővé és testreszabhatóvá téve azt a felhasználók számára szerte a világon.
Következtetés
A Home Assistant egy erőteljes, rugalmas és adatvédelem-központú megoldást kínál az okosotthon automatizálására. A helyi vezérlés, a széles körű eszközkompatibilitás és a kiterjedt testreszabási lehetőségek révén a Home Assistant képessé teszi a felhasználókat, hogy egyéni igényeikre szabott okosotthont hozzanak létre. Ezt az útmutatót követve elindulhat saját útján, hogy életterét egy összekapcsolt és intelligens környezetté alakítsa, növelve kényelmét, kényelmét és biztonságát. Az otthonautomatizálás jövője nyílt forráskódú, és a Home Assistant vezeti az utat. Használja ki a Home Assistant erejét, és tapasztalja meg egy valóban okos otthon kényelmét!